Shaoxing foreign trade enterprises exceed 30,000

Shaoxing's private enterprises, the backbone of its foreign trade sector, are demonstrating robust growth.

According to recent customs statistics, Shaoxing now hosts 30,200 foreign trade companies, with private enterprises comprising over 90 percent. More than 11,000 of these companies actively engage in import and export activities.

"Over 30 percent of foreign trade companies are involved in import and export, and this figure is steadily climbing, reflecting Shaoxing's dynamic foreign trade development," said a Shaoxing Customs official.

As an early coastal open area, Shaoxing has integrated itself into China's national opening-up strategy, steadily expanding its international market presence. In 1988, the city granted self-operated import and export rights to its first batch of 10 foreign trade companies and nine export manufacturing enterprises.

The 2004 transition from administrative approval to record registration for foreign trade operating rights spurred a significant increase in companies with these rights. By 2018, enterprises with import and export qualifications exceeded 20,000.

Shaoxing's foreign trade entities have fueled rapid growth in import and export business. Since 2000, the city's total trade volume has nearly doubled every two years. In 2023, Shaoxing's total trade volume surpassed 400 billion yuan ($55.15 billion), cementing its status as a major trading hub. The trade structure has also diversified, with leading companies in integrated circuits, biomedicine, and high-end manufacturing now topping export charts.

Shaoxing companies can complete import and export record filings in less than one working day. The customs official emphasized ongoing efforts to enhance service efficiency, providing convenient, round-the-clock services through multiple channels to support more enterprises in entering the global market.
